samux 1:80ab0d068708 19 #ifndef CIRCBUFFER_H
samux 1:80ab0d068708 20 #define CIRCBUFFER_H
mjr 49:03527ce6840e 21 #include "pinscape.h"
samux 1:80ab0d068708 22
samux 1:80ab0d068708 23 template <class T>
samux 1:80ab0d068708 24 class CircBuffer {
samux 1:80ab0d068708 25 public:
samux 1:80ab0d068708 26 CircBuffer(int length) {
samux 1:80ab0d068708 27 write = 0;
samux 1:80ab0d068708 28 read = 0;
samux 1:80ab0d068708 29 size = length + 1;
mjr 49:03527ce6840e 30 buf = new T[size];
samux 1:80ab0d068708 31 };
samux 1:80ab0d068708 32
bogdanm 14:d495202c90f4 33 ~CircBuffer() {
mjr 49:03527ce6840e 34 delete [] buf;
bogdanm 14:d495202c90f4 35 }
bogdanm 14:d495202c90f4 36
samux 1:80ab0d068708 37 bool isFull() {
samux 1:80ab0d068708 38 return ((write + 1) % size == read);
samux 1:80ab0d068708 39 };
samux 1:80ab0d068708 40
samux 1:80ab0d068708 41 bool isEmpty() {
samux 1:80ab0d068708 42 return (read == write);
samux 1:80ab0d068708 43 };
samux 1:80ab0d068708 44
samux 1:80ab0d068708 45 void queue(T k) {
samux 1:80ab0d068708 46 if (isFull()) {
samux 1:80ab0d068708 47 read++;
samux 1:80ab0d068708 48 read %= size;
samux 1:80ab0d068708 49 }
samux 1:80ab0d068708 50 buf[write++] = k;
samux 1:80ab0d068708 51 write %= size;
samux 1:80ab0d068708 52 }
samux 1:80ab0d068708 53
samux 1:80ab0d068708 54 uint16_t available() {
samux 1:80ab0d068708 55 return (write >= read) ? write - read : size - read + write;
samux 1:80ab0d068708 56 };
samux 1:80ab0d068708 57
samux 1:80ab0d068708 58 bool dequeue(T * c) {
samux 1:80ab0d068708 59 bool empty = isEmpty();
samux 1:80ab0d068708 60 if (!empty) {
samux 1:80ab0d068708 61 *c = buf[read++];
samux 1:80ab0d068708 62 read %= size;
samux 1:80ab0d068708 63 }
samux 1:80ab0d068708 64 return(!empty);
samux 1:80ab0d068708 65 };
samux 1:80ab0d068708 66
samux 1:80ab0d068708 67 private:
samux 1:80ab0d068708 68 volatile uint16_t write;
samux 1:80ab0d068708 69 volatile uint16_t read;
samux 1:80ab0d068708 70 uint16_t size;
samux 1:80ab0d068708 71 T * buf;
samux 1:80ab0d068708 72 };
samux 1:80ab0d068708 73
samux 1:80ab0d068708 74 #endif
